Don't go to the mall...Find the most expensive men's store in town that's not a purely office wear type place. Go in and find a sales person and say you're going to some fashion event in a few weeks and you need to upgrade your look, and ask what they would recommend.

Ya don't have to buy anything, but they're going to have a very good idea of what works with your body type and what colors you'll look good in. Then go to the mall and try to find those colors/re-create that look...unless you actually have the money to spend.
